Gǃkúnǁʼhòmdímà is the beautiful aardvark girl of Juǀʼhoan mythology who sometimes appears in stories as a python and sometimes as an elephant. She defends her people and punishes wrongdoers using gǁámígǁàmì spines, a raincloud full of hail, and her magical oryx horn Gǃòʼé ǃHú. The satellite is being named Gǃòʼé ǃHú.


Discovered on 19-10-2007 in Palomar by Schwamb, M. E., Brown, M. E., Rabinowitz, D.
